Hello Wilson, >D:\nisacompile\code\component_A>d:\public\bin\make -f Makefile.compile >perl -e "$path=`path`;print $path;" >When we execute the perl command line under WinNT 4.0 service pack 3, we >have >the following output: >D:\>perl -e "$$path=`path`;print $$path;" >PATH=C:\WINNT\system32;C:\WINNT;C:\PROGRA~1\MICROS~1\Office;C:\Program >Files\Maestro.nt\;C:\NTRESKIT;C:\NTRESKIT\Perl;C:\Program;C:\Program Fi >les\InterAccess\Companion;;C:\Program >Files\Rational\ClearCase\bin;;c:\orant\bin The environment variables are case sensitive! $path is empty in my shell! In UNIX mode PATH is converted to something like /usr/bin:/winnt/system32:/winnt:/progra~1/micros~1/Office" ... If you do not use a pearl version based on the cygwin.dll it won't handle these paths!
